Is it bad for any water to get into the intake?
Like, would the engine only have problems trying to suck on a full column of water, or would rain that got into the intake be bad enough to hurt the engine?
I wanna know if it's ok to leave the mouth of the intake in the lower grille area or stash is safely back behind the left foglight.

don't get me wrong if you suck up an intake full of water it will kill your engine. Water doesn't compress very well. They mostly used those injection kits for turbo engines. I had an AEM on my ITR hybrid and when I took off the filter to clean it, you could see where a stream of water use to travel on the inside of the pipe. So I took off the whole pipe and you could see how the water made it all the up to the throttle body. That car was lowered and daily driven through rain/puddles all the time, and the engine lasted 15k miles before I sold it for the Cl. Of course I did blow up my GSR swap before the ITR. I stalled that engine in a puddle of water a month before I threw a rod. So morle of the story, little water ok lots of water very very bad.
